Research Interests
Dr. Chuanxin Minos Niu studied electrical engineering in Beijing Institute of Technology. He received Ph.D. in biomedical engineering from University of Illinois at Chicago specialized in neurorehabilitation, co-advised at Rehabilitation Institute of Chicago. Dr. Niu completed his postdoctoral training at University of Southern California. His research focuses on how to apply intelligent technologies in the rehabilitation of neurological disorders including stroke, Parkinson’s Disease, etc. Dr. Niu served as invited reviewers for MIT press, CBS, IEEE TNSRE, etc. He has been continuously funded by national agencies including NSFC, Ministry of Science and Technology. His research highlight includes neuromorphic chip, neurofeedback, biomimetic neural control for prosthetics and therapeutic training.
